Skip to content

A variety of displayio improvements #1535

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 8 commits into from
Feb 13, 2019
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
166 changes: 85 additions & 81 deletions locale/ID.po
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 msgid ""
msgstr ""
"Project-Id-Version: PACKAGE VERSION\n"
"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2019-02-07 09:09-0600\n"
"POT-Creation-Date: 2019-02-12 15:01-0800\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n"
Expand Down Expand Up @@ -1810,69 +1810,69 @@ msgstr ""
msgid "string index out of range"
msgstr ""

#: py/objtype.c:368
#: py/objtype.c:371
msgid "__init__() should return None"
msgstr ""

#: py/objtype.c:370
#: py/objtype.c:373
#, c-format
msgid "__init__() should return None, not '%s'"
msgstr ""

#: py/objtype.c:633 py/objtype.c:1287 py/runtime.c:1065
#: py/objtype.c:636 py/objtype.c:1290 py/runtime.c:1065
msgid "unreadable attribute"
msgstr ""

#: py/objtype.c:878 py/runtime.c:653
#: py/objtype.c:881 py/runtime.c:653
msgid "object not callable"
msgstr ""

#: py/objtype.c:880 py/runtime.c:655
#: py/objtype.c:883 py/runtime.c:655
#, c-format
msgid "'%s' object is not callable"
msgstr ""

#: py/objtype.c:988
#: py/objtype.c:991
msgid "type takes 1 or 3 arguments"
msgstr ""

#: py/objtype.c:999
#: py/objtype.c:1002
msgid "cannot create instance"
msgstr ""

#: py/objtype.c:1001
#: py/objtype.c:1004
msgid "cannot create '%q' instances"
msgstr ""

#: py/objtype.c:1059
#: py/objtype.c:1062
msgid "can't add special method to already-subclassed class"
msgstr ""

#: py/objtype.c:1103 py/objtype.c:1109
#: py/objtype.c:1106 py/objtype.c:1112
msgid "type is not an acceptable base type"
msgstr ""

#: py/objtype.c:1112
#: py/objtype.c:1115
msgid "type '%q' is not an acceptable base type"
msgstr ""

#: py/objtype.c:1149
#: py/objtype.c:1152
msgid "multiple inheritance not supported"
msgstr ""

#: py/objtype.c:1176
#: py/objtype.c:1179
msgid "multiple bases have instance lay-out conflict"
msgstr ""

#: py/objtype.c:1217
#: py/objtype.c:1220
msgid "first argument to super() must be type"
msgstr ""

#: py/objtype.c:1382
#: py/objtype.c:1385
msgid "issubclass() arg 2 must be a class or a tuple of classes"
msgstr ""

#: py/objtype.c:1396
#: py/objtype.c:1399
msgid "issubclass() arg 1 must be a class"
msgstr ""

Expand Down Expand Up @@ -2181,7 +2181,7 @@ msgid "buffer must be a bytes-like object"
msgstr ""

#: shared-bindings/audioio/WaveFile.c:78
#: shared-bindings/displayio/OnDiskBitmap.c:87
#: shared-bindings/displayio/OnDiskBitmap.c:85
msgid "file must be a file opened in byte mode"
msgstr ""

Expand Down Expand Up @@ -2344,74 +2344,89 @@ msgstr ""
msgid "Unsupported pull value."
msgstr ""

#: shared-bindings/displayio/Bitmap.c:84 shared-bindings/displayio/Shape.c:88
msgid "y should be an int"
#: shared-bindings/displayio/Bitmap.c:131 shared-bindings/pulseio/PulseIn.c:272
msgid "Cannot delete values"
msgstr ""

#: shared-bindings/displayio/Bitmap.c:139 shared-bindings/displayio/Group.c:253
#: shared-bindings/pulseio/PulseIn.c:278
msgid "Slices not supported"
msgstr ""

#: shared-bindings/displayio/Bitmap.c:156
msgid "pixel coordinates out of bounds"
msgstr ""

#: shared-bindings/displayio/Bitmap.c:89
msgid "row buffer must be a bytearray or array of type 'b' or 'B'"
#: shared-bindings/displayio/Bitmap.c:166
msgid "pixel value requires too many bits"
msgstr ""

#: shared-bindings/displayio/Bitmap.c:94
msgid "row data must be a buffer"
#: shared-bindings/displayio/BuiltinFont.c:93
msgid "%q should be an int"
msgstr ""

#: shared-bindings/displayio/ColorConverter.c:72
#: shared-bindings/displayio/ColorConverter.c:70
msgid "color should be an int"
msgstr ""

#: shared-bindings/displayio/Display.c:131
#: shared-bindings/displayio/Display.c:129
msgid "Display rotation must be in 90 degree increments"
msgstr ""

#: shared-bindings/displayio/Display.c:143
#: shared-bindings/displayio/Display.c:141
msgid "Too many displays"
msgstr ""

#: shared-bindings/displayio/Display.c:167
#: shared-bindings/displayio/Display.c:165
msgid "Must be a Group subclass."
msgstr ""

#: shared-bindings/displayio/Display.c:209
#: shared-bindings/displayio/Display.c:219
#: shared-bindings/displayio/Display.c:207
#: shared-bindings/displayio/Display.c:217
msgid "Brightness not adjustable"
msgstr ""

#: shared-bindings/displayio/FourWire.c:93
#: shared-bindings/displayio/ParallelBus.c:98
#: shared-bindings/displayio/FourWire.c:91
#: shared-bindings/displayio/ParallelBus.c:96
msgid "Too many display busses"
msgstr ""

#: shared-bindings/displayio/FourWire.c:109
#: shared-bindings/displayio/ParallelBus.c:113
#: shared-bindings/displayio/FourWire.c:107
#: shared-bindings/displayio/ParallelBus.c:111
msgid "Command must be an int between 0 and 255"
msgstr ""

#: shared-bindings/displayio/Group.c:62
msgid "Group must have size at least 1"
msgstr ""
#: shared-bindings/displayio/Group.c:63 shared-bindings/displayio/Group.c:68
#: shared-bindings/displayio/Group.c:100
#, fuzzy
msgid "%q must be >= 1"
msgstr "buffers harus mempunyai panjang yang sama"

#: shared-bindings/displayio/Palette.c:93
#: shared-bindings/displayio/Palette.c:91
msgid "color buffer must be a bytearray or array of type 'b' or 'B'"
msgstr ""

#: shared-bindings/displayio/Palette.c:99
#: shared-bindings/displayio/Palette.c:97
msgid "color buffer must be 3 bytes (RGB) or 4 bytes (RGB + pad byte)"
msgstr ""

#: shared-bindings/displayio/Palette.c:103
#: shared-bindings/displayio/Palette.c:101
msgid "color must be between 0x000000 and 0xffffff"
msgstr ""

#: shared-bindings/displayio/Palette.c:107
#: shared-bindings/displayio/Palette.c:105
msgid "color buffer must be a buffer or int"
msgstr ""

#: shared-bindings/displayio/Palette.c:120
#: shared-bindings/displayio/Palette.c:134
#: shared-bindings/displayio/Palette.c:118
#: shared-bindings/displayio/Palette.c:132
msgid "palette_index should be an int"
msgstr ""

#: shared-bindings/displayio/Shape.c:88
msgid "y should be an int"
msgstr ""

#: shared-bindings/displayio/Shape.c:92
msgid "start_x should be an int"
msgstr ""
Expand All @@ -2424,19 +2439,19 @@ msgstr ""
msgid "position must be 2-tuple"
msgstr ""

#: shared-bindings/displayio/TileGrid.c:117
#: shared-bindings/displayio/TileGrid.c:115
msgid "unsupported bitmap type"
msgstr ""

#: shared-bindings/displayio/TileGrid.c:128
#: shared-bindings/displayio/TileGrid.c:126
msgid "Tile width must exactly divide bitmap width"
msgstr ""

#: shared-bindings/displayio/TileGrid.c:131
#: shared-bindings/displayio/TileGrid.c:129
msgid "Tile height must exactly divide bitmap height"
msgstr ""

#: shared-bindings/displayio/TileGrid.c:198
#: shared-bindings/displayio/TileGrid.c:196
msgid "pixel_shader must be displayio.Palette or displayio.ColorConverter"
msgstr ""

Expand Down Expand Up @@ -2464,6 +2479,7 @@ msgstr ""
#: shared-bindings/neopixel_write/__init__.c:67
#: shared-bindings/pulseio/PulseOut.c:76
#: shared-bindings/terminalio/Terminal.c:63
#: shared-bindings/terminalio/Terminal.c:68
msgid "Expected a %q"
msgstr ""

Expand Down Expand Up @@ -2513,19 +2529,7 @@ msgid ""
"PWM frequency not writable when variable_frequency is False on construction."
msgstr ""

#: shared-bindings/pulseio/PulseIn.c:272
msgid "Cannot delete values"
msgstr ""

#: shared-bindings/pulseio/PulseIn.c:278
msgid "Slices not supported"
msgstr ""

#: shared-bindings/pulseio/PulseIn.c:284
msgid "index must be int"
msgstr ""

#: shared-bindings/pulseio/PulseIn.c:290
#: shared-bindings/pulseio/PulseIn.c:285
msgid "Read-only"
msgstr ""

Expand Down Expand Up @@ -2574,11 +2578,6 @@ msgstr ""
msgid "Stack size must be at least 256"
msgstr ""

#: shared-bindings/terminalio/Terminal.c:68
#, fuzzy
msgid "unicode_characters must be a string"
msgstr "keyword harus berupa string"

#: shared-bindings/time/__init__.c:78
msgid "sleep length must be non-negative"
msgstr ""
Expand Down Expand Up @@ -2697,27 +2696,28 @@ msgstr ""
msgid "Only bit maps of 8 bit color or less are supported"
msgstr ""

#: shared-module/displayio/Bitmap.c:69
#: shared-module/displayio/Bitmap.c:81
msgid "row must be packed and word aligned"
msgstr ""

#: shared-module/displayio/Bitmap.c:118
#, fuzzy
msgid "Read-only object"
msgstr "sistem file (filesystem) bersifat Read-only"

#: shared-module/displayio/Display.c:67
#, fuzzy
msgid "Unsupported display bus type"
msgstr "Baudrate tidak didukung"

#: shared-module/displayio/Group.c:39
#: shared-module/displayio/Group.c:66
msgid "Group full"
msgstr ""

#: shared-module/displayio/Group.c:46
#: shared-module/displayio/Group.c:73
msgid "Layer must be a Group or TileGrid subclass."
msgstr ""

#: shared-module/displayio/Group.c:55
msgid "Group empty"
msgstr ""

#: shared-module/displayio/OnDiskBitmap.c:49
msgid "Invalid BMP file"
msgstr ""
Expand Down Expand Up @@ -2848,25 +2848,29 @@ msgid ""
"exit safe mode.\n"
msgstr ""

#, fuzzy
#~ msgid "unicode_characters must be a string"
#~ msgstr "keyword harus berupa string"

#~ msgid "All PWM peripherals are in use"
#~ msgstr "Semua perangkat PWM sedang digunakan"

#~ msgid "Invalid UUID string length"
#~ msgstr "Panjang string UUID tidak valid"

#~ msgid ""
#~ "enough power for the whole circuit and press reset (after ejecting "
#~ "CIRCUITPY).\n"
#~ msgstr ""
#~ "tegangan cukup untuk semua sirkuit dan tekan reset (setelah mencabut "
#~ "CIRCUITPY).\n"

#, fuzzy
#~ msgid "unpack requires a buffer of %d bytes"
#~ msgstr "Gagal untuk megalokasikan buffer RX dari %d byte"

#~ msgid "Invalid UUID string length"
#~ msgstr "Panjang string UUID tidak valid"

#~ msgid "Invalid UUID parameter"
#~ msgstr "Parameter UUID tidak valid"

#~ msgid "All PWM peripherals are in use"
#~ msgstr "Semua perangkat PWM sedang digunakan"
#, fuzzy
#~ msgid "unpack requires a buffer of %d bytes"
#~ msgstr "Gagal untuk megalokasikan buffer RX dari %d byte"

#~ msgid "Looks like our core CircuitPython code crashed hard. Whoops!\n"
#~ msgstr ""
Expand Down
Loading